About Basantapur

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Basantapur village is 315075. Basantapur village is located in Khargram subdivision of Murshidabad district in West Bengal, India. Berhampore and Nagar are the district & sub-district headquarters of Basantapur village respectively. As per 2009 stats, Padamkandi is the gram panchayat of Basantapur village.

The total geographical area of village is 239.3 hectares. Basantapur has a total population of 1,550 peoples, out of which male population is 814 while female population is 736. Literacy rate of basantapur village is 63.81% out of which 70.15% males and 56.79% females are literate. There are about 387 houses in basantapur village. Pincode of basantapur village locality is 742147.

Rampurhat is nearest town to basantapur for all major economic activities, which is approximately 22km away.
